Infinitis do have options (Acuras don't). Click here and go to 'Design Your M'. There are a lot of options. With the Tech Package (Nav, 14-speaker Bose surround sound, intelligent cruise control, lane departure warning, and choice of XM or Sirius sat radio; $4,200), Journey Pack- Sport (rear view backing up monitor and crash-sensing seatbelts; $1,700, and is required if you get the Tech Pack), and Rosewood trim ($600), you're looking at $56,660 for an M45 you're likely to see on the lot, and that's before you add the DVD monitor ($1,500), full-size spare ($300), or Aero kit ($1,390). Of course, these prices are subject to change. In addition to the features previously mentioned, the M45 Sport also comes standard with keyless start and ventilated front seats, which are pretty neat features.
